WebDuring each treatment, excess fluid is removed from your body, along with unwanted waste and toxins. If you miss a treatment, your fluid levels will increase until you go for dialysis. And if you end treatment early, even by 5 minutes, less fluid will be removed. So it’s important to complete every dialysis session exactly as prescribed. WebJan 5, 2024 · The term dialysis is derived from the Greek words dia, meaning "through," and lysis, meaning "loosening or splitting." It is a form of renal replacement therapy, where the kidney's role of filtration of the blood is supplemented by artificial equipment, which removes excess water, solutes, and toxins.
